ratgdo / mqtt-ratgdo

ratgdo via mqtt
GNU General Public License v2.0
76 stars 16 forks source link

Suggestion: make wall-panel emulation into a configurable feature #19

Closed p-jean closed 6 months ago

p-jean commented 6 months ago

Wall panel emulation on secplus1 should be configurable rather than automatically entered on the grounds: 1) Most people will not use it (a guess) 2) It is something that can be known ahead of time 3) Entering wall panel emulation accidentally will cause bus collisions 4) Wall panel emulation mode is a dead-end until reset

PaulWieland commented 6 months ago

Wall panel emulation is required if you do not have a wall panel which queries for door status, so it absolutely is not optional.

Emulation mode is only entered when a smart wall panel isn’t detected, so if you are having collisions it means the detection didn’t work for some reason.

What wall panel do you have and what commands is it sending to the gdo?

p-jean commented 6 months ago

My suggestion is to make it into a configurable item, like the protocol, so that those only those who need it will have it.

I don't think that my RATGDO is entering into wall panel emulation mode. I investigated it to solve the problem that I'm having.